Transaction 23cebd52f73590de2bf73167a3b21e728d343caf5073953decbfdb259475514c

1 Input
2 Outputs
  • 23cebd52f73590de2bf73167a3b21e728d343caf5073953decbfdb259475514c:0
  • value  504139
    address  32Dgmaa4EsSnEghAttgFeEcG4XrhdsyWiF
  • 23cebd52f73590de2bf73167a3b21e728d343caf5073953decbfdb259475514c:1
  • value  7435
    address  3KoP9yrcC5MVp35YufGZ9EJxp3K8jLaoyp